小杨不会咩 2021-12-03 23:04 采纳率: 100%
浏览 35
已结题

怎么利用质数子函数编程这个问题?求方法

构造数组a[15]={7,1,2,5,4,3,6,15,8,9,10,14,13,11,12},利用质数子函数编程求数组中最大素数与最小素数之和psum并输出。

  • 写回答

1条回答 默认 最新

  • bekote 2021-12-03 23:50
    关注
    
    #include <stdio.h>
    int isPrime(int num){
        if(num==1) return 0;
        int isp=1;
        for(int i=2;i<num;i++){
            if(num%i==0){
                isp=0;
                break;
            }
        }
        return isp;
    }
    int main(void) { 
        int a[15]={7,1,2,5,4,3,6,15,8,9,10,14,13,11,12};
        int max=-1000000;
        int min=1000000;
        for(int i=0;i<15;i++){
            if(isPrime(a[i])){
                if(a[i]<min)min=a[i];
                if(a[i]>max)max=a[i];
            }
        }
        int psum = max+min;
        printf("psum = %d",psum);
        return 0;
    }
    
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论 编辑记录

报告相同问题?

问题事件

  • 系统已结题 12月26日
  • 已采纳回答 12月18日
  • 创建了问题 12月3日

悬赏问题

  • ¥15 #MATLAB仿真#车辆换道路径规划
  • ¥15 java 操作 elasticsearch 8.1 实现 索引的重建
  • ¥15 数据可视化Python
  • ¥15 要给毕业设计添加扫码登录的功能!!有偿
  • ¥15 kafka 分区副本增加会导致消息丢失或者不可用吗?
  • ¥15 微信公众号自制会员卡没有收款渠道啊
  • ¥100 Jenkins自动化部署—悬赏100元
  • ¥15 关于#python#的问题:求帮写python代码
  • ¥20 MATLAB画图图形出现上下震荡的线条
  • ¥15 关于#windows#的问题:怎么用WIN 11系统的电脑 克隆WIN NT3.51-4.0系统的硬盘